Transaction 59a66f6c8e8976041ded21fddadce25f0f28b8c4f582553861258f3c9055a88d
1 Input
1 Output
-
59a66f6c8e8976041ded21fddadce25f0f28b8c4f582553861258f3c9055a88d:0
- value
- 26733
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d9dd32171a1b944dbb12ab53dc8c7cea69200ad04f7fc797f57a3786115744e7
- address
- bc1pm8wny9c6rw2ymwcj4dfaerruaf5jqzksfalu09l40gmcvy2hgnnsvslav7